Pesto Pasta Salad: Fresh, Fast, and Full of Flavor

Description

Whether you’re looking for a refreshing lunch or a dish to bring to a potluck, this pesto pasta salad is delicious and easy to make. Made with basil pesto tossed in perfectly cooked pasta noodles, this recipe comes together in under 30 minutes!


Ingredients

Scale

Pasta Salad:

  • 1 pound pasta, such as cavatelli or penne
  • 1 cup cherry tomatoes, halved
  • 8 oz fresh mozzarella, cut into small bite-sized pieces
  • ½ cup finely chopped red onion
  • ¼ cup chopped pepperoncini
  • ¼ cup finely chopped parsley

Basil Pesto:

  • 3 cups basil leaves
  • ½ cup olive oil
  • ⅓ cup pine nuts
  • ⅓ cup grated parmesan cheese
  • 1 tablespoon lemon juice
  • 2 cloves garlic
  • 1 teaspoon sea salt
  • ¼ teaspoon black pepper

Instructions

1. Bring a large pot of salted water to a boil. Add pasta and cook until tender. Check the package for cook time. Drain and rinse under cold water.

2. While the pasta cooks, prepare the pesto. In a food processor, combine basil, pine nuts, parmesan, olive oil, garlic, lemon juice, salt, and pepper. Process until smooth and creamy. Set aside.

3. In a large bowl, combine cooked noodles, pesto, cherry tomatoes, mozzarella, pepperoncini, and parsley.

4. Toss everything together until well combined. Taste and adjust seasoning if needed.

5. Refrigerate for at least 30 minutes before serving for best flavor.


Notes

Chill before serving. Pasta salad gets better as it rests. For the best flavor, mix and refrigerate the salad for at least 30 minutes. This is why this salad tastes even better the next day.
